探索Redis读取进程的奥秘(查看读redis的进程)

Redis是一种开源的内存键值存储,它为用户提供了保存和读取数据的机制。不同于常见的关系型数据库,Redis主要由内存构成,允许对数据的访问速度更快。虽然Redis读取进程在性能上提供了很多优势,但它也存在着一些未知的奥秘。

Redis读取进程的最基本部分是它的底层结构和行为。底层结构决定了Redis如何存储和组织数据。它可以读取、写入和更新数据,并在请求时及时响应。Redis之所以拥有极快的读取速度,很大程度上是因为它的内存模型和持久化机制,这些机制可以被应用于Redis缓存以提高读取性能。

此外,Redis允许用户利用缓存,以减少访问数据库的时间。缓存可以为访问者提供更加灵活的检索方式,并能够特别有效地读取常用查询的结果。 Redis缓存的读取进程允许用户在获取数据时得到明显的性能提升,而行为也决定了这种提升的能力。

Redis还具有一些更为复杂的行为,可以帮助用户优化读取性能。这些行为通过Redis自己提供的API来实现,例如mmap(),可以将Redis缓存加载到进程地址空间中以提高读取性能。此外,跨节点分发读取任务也可以很快完成,从而大大缩短数据获取时间。

Redis读取进程是一个复杂的主题,它的机制可以用多种方式来实现。尽管Redis最初的应用在于提供数据库支持,但随着不断发展,它也可以应用于多种场景中,以更好地解决各种性能问题。探索Redis读取进程的机制,能够更好地帮助开发者优化Redis缓存,实现更快的读取性能。


数据运维技术 » 探索Redis读取进程的奥秘(查看读redis的进程)